Job description

Job responsibilities

  • To provide a portering service to all wards & departments. To escort and convey patients by wheelchair, bed or trolley.
  • To distribute food trolleys and boxes and food items.
  • To transfer various specimens or bloods to the pathology department and other wards and departments.
  • To collect prescriptions and drug books from wards and departments and deliver them to the Pharmacy department.
  • To distribute and change medical gas cylinders as requested.
  • To attend fire calls.
  • To assist at cardiac arrests.
  • To transport records, X-rays, furniture, equipment and materials.
  • To undertake mortuary duties as required - viewings, BIDs.
  • To report any suspicious incidents and assist where necessary
  • When required, assist with low level security requests.
  • To cover staff in the post room - sorting incoming and outgoing Mail - distribute to all wards and departments.
  • To collect general clinical, waste - cytotoxic refuse and sharp boxes from all areas on site if required.
  • Attends mandatory training courses.
  • Ensure that when a deceased patient is transported from the ward they are treated with due dignity and respect.
  • Operate a communication device to keep in touch with other staff in the department.
  • Attendance at all sessions is mandatory, these include moving & handling, resuscitation, infection control, clinical governance, fire training and Dealing with Conflict training. Training in safe handling of medical gases.
  • Training in safe handling of all medical gases/ safe handling of liquid nitrogen.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
